site stats

Breadth first filter js

WebThe filter () method creates a new array filled with elements that pass a test provided by a function. The filter () method does not execute the function for empty elements. The filter () method does not change the original array. See Also: The Array map () Method The Array forEach () Method Syntax WebJul 30, 2024 · Given a graph and a starting vertex print the value of each vertex in a breadth first order. Let's code out a general BFS algorithm printing each vertex's value in a BFS …

breadth-first-search · GitHub Topics · GitHub

WebMay 4, 2024 · Breadth-First Algorithm in React: React traverses the DOM tree using the breadth-first search algorithm. In this algorithm. In this algorithm, nodes are traversed from top to bottom and left to right. WebOct 2, 2024 · BreadthFirstTraversal accepts a filter function, calls that function on each of the nodes in breadth first order, then returns a flat array of the node values from the … distance from here to the moon https://bankcollab.com

Understanding Breadth First Tree Traversal with JavaScript

WebJun 11, 2024 · This is the first time I am implementing Breadth First Search (BFS) and Depth First Search (DFS) without looking at any existing code. I referenced two sources … WebNov 20, 2024 · Breadth-First Search is among the common graph or tree traversal algorithm techniques used to solve such problems. Below is an implementation of the BFS algorithm that takes in a graph in form of an Adjacency Matrix and a root node (number) then return the length of other nodes from it. WebMar 9, 2024 · Filter by language. ... A Visualiser for the Breadth First Search algorithm - built using React. Finds the shortest path between two hexes whilst avoiding walls. ... javascript breadth-first-search mars-rover dijkstra-algorithm mars-colony particles-js astar-search-algorithm greedy-best-first-search engage-2024 Updated Dec 6, 2024; ... distance from hermanus to arniston

Breadth-first search traversal in Javascript - TutorialsPoint

Category:Breadth-First Search in Javascript Algorithms And

Tags:Breadth first filter js

Breadth first filter js

data structures - breadth-first traversal of a tree in …

WebJun 22, 2024 · javascript algorithm tree breadth-first-search tree-traversal Share Improve this question Follow asked Jun 22, 2024 at 10:57 Lance 73.5k 88 277 475 Similar to stackoverflow.com/questions/2549541/… ? If your graph is a tree, … WebJul 30, 2024 · Given a graph and a starting vertex print the value of each vertex in a breadth first order. Let's code out a general BFS algorithm printing each vertex's value in a BFS order. We are given a graph in the form of an adjacency list, as well as a starting vertex.

Breadth first filter js

Did you know?

WebIn the prior script, we created a class Tree_Node and a method breadth_first_search().The Tree_Node class contains the value of the root node and the list of child nodes.. The breadth_first_search() method implements steps 1 through 3, as explained in the theory section. You simply have to pass the root node to this method and it will traverse the tree … WebThe two most common methods of searching a graph or a tree are depth first search and breadth first search. Whether to use a depth first search or a breadth first search …

WebJun 5, 2024 · Breadth-first search is one of the simplest algorithms for searching a graph, it expands the nodes in a tree in the order of their given distance from the root, so it expands all the neighbouring nodes before … WebMar 30, 2024 · The filter () method is an iterative method. It calls a provided callbackFn function once for each element in an array, and constructs a new array of all the values for which callbackFn returns a truthy value. Array elements which do not pass the callbackFn test are not included in the new array.

WebJan 22, 2024 · Learning data structures will help you understand how software works and improve your problem-solving skills. In this tutorial, you will learn the breadth-first search (BFS) algorithm with graph data structures in JavaScript. If you’re just joining us, you may want to start with Learn JavaScript Graph Data Structure. WebNov 20, 2024 · Breadth-First Search is among the common graph or tree traversal algorithm techniques used to solve such problems. Below is an implementation of the …

WebAug 27, 2024 · A queue is a FIFO (first in first out) array. To demonstrate how this works let me walk you through doing the search of Level 1 and Level 2 in the image above. The first node to be searched is the ...

WebJan 3, 2024 · Then create a discovered array or the one used to print out the nodes in order of discovery, which looks identical to the queue. let discovered = [startingNode] Begin … distance from hermanus to bredasdorpWebJan 22, 2024 · Breadth-First Search is an algorithm that searches a graph for a specific goal by checking all of the edges connected to a vertex before moving on to check the … distance from hermanus to swellendamWebAug 19, 2024 · Breadth first traversal for binary trees in JS # javascript # beginners # algorithms # interview Breath first traversal of binary trees is a basic thing to do. So why … distance from hermanus to mossel bayWebApr 5, 2024 · In this guide, we take a look at how to work with JavaScript's filter () method. First, we'll get acquainted with the method, its syntax, and arguments. Then, we'll go … distance from hermiston or to ione orWebNov 13, 2015 · How could I change this to make it breadth first instead? This is what the Tree Class looks like: var Tree = function (value) { var newTree = {}; newTree.value = … cpt code for amikacin troughWebBreadth-first search assigns two values to each vertex v v v v: A distance , giving the minimum number of edges in any path from the source vertex to vertex v v v v . The … cpt code for amputated the thumbWebMay 11, 2024 · breadthfirst : The breadthfirst layout organises the nodes in levels, according to the levels generated by running a breadth-first search on the graph. This layout gives … cpt code for amputation hallux